EVEN 300
Fluid Mechanics
Indiana University of Pennsylvania-Main Campus · UGRD · Fall 2026
1 section
Catalog description
Class Hours: 3 Lab/Discussion: 0 Credits: 3 Prerequisite: PHYS 131 Description: Applies basic laws of fluid mechanics with applications to engineering problems, hydrostatic pressure, buoyancy, open systems and control volume analysis, mass conservation and momentum conservation for moving fluids, viscous fluid flows, flow through pipes, and dimensional analysis.
